Output 093d58d567373aa2d3349e542bf597446d95b97f9a32384b6eb8d70ba2c1575d:0

value
20639910
script pubkey
OP_0 OP_PUSHBYTES_20 6d532c0af79f11f7d99c885cae0c75c29dc5eefd
address
bc1qd4fjczhhnugl0kvu3pw2urr4c2wutmha8ggl8a
transaction
093d58d567373aa2d3349e542bf597446d95b97f9a32384b6eb8d70ba2c1575d
spent
true